So, Gods know how many years ago, people thought the world was made up of four elements: Earth, Air, Fire, and Water. Of course, these old ancient people were WRONG. A fair number of elements were discovered in the 1800's, but nothing notable until Mr. Mendeleev came along, and created the elegant Periodic Table of Elements.



Jargon aside, this table organized elements so that common characteristics would reappear periodically. With rows being periods and columns being families, each family would have similar characteristics because they are separated by a period. Make sense? Well figure it out. This is a history lesson.
Mendeleev's table was in fact, so elegant, that it predicted and left gaps for elements that had yet to be discovered. Ever since, it has been infallible.
